1. A phosphor wheel comprising:
a substrate including a first principal surface and a second principal surface on opposite sides of the substrate;
a phosphor layer provided on the first principal surface; and
a heat dissipating member disposed facing one of the first principal surface or the second principal surface and rotated along with the substrate, the heat dissipating member being a plate member,
wherein the heat dissipating member includes:
a projecting portion provided at a central portion of the heat dissipating member to project toward the one of the first principal surface or the second principal surface, the projecting portion including (i) a contact surface that contacts the one of the first principal surface or the second principal surface and (ii) a peripheral wall to which the contact surface serves as a bottom surface; and
a plurality of fins provided by cutting and raising a plurality of regions in a peripheral region of the heat dissipating member excluding the central portion,
the projecting portion includes, in the peripheral wall, a plurality of through-holes provided for ventilation, and
the projecting portion contacts the substrate via the contact surface to secure a certain distance between the substrate and the heat dissipating member and conduct heat in the substrate to the peripheral region of the heat dissipating member.
